摘要: "传送门" 题解 二维凸包模板题。 使用简单迅速的 Graham Scan 算法可以直接求出整个凸包。算法流程: 选出所有点中 y 坐标最小的点,作为原点,建立极坐标系。 将其余点以极角排序,极角相同看长度 将基准点与第一点入栈,依次扫描之后的点,设栈顶点为 $b$,栈顶之下一个点为 $a$,当前扫 阅读全文
posted @ 2020-03-24 22:58 BakaCirno 阅读(100) 评论(0) 推荐(0) 编辑
摘要: "传送门" 题意 统计从 $00...0$ 到 $99...9$ 这 $10^n 1$ 个数中出现的块长为 $1,2,...,n$ 的块的个数各为多少。 题解 这道题不算难,昨晚没做出来实在是太蠢了,得好好反思。 对于长度 $i$ 的块,直接考虑处于不同位置时对答案的贡献。 如果 $n=i$,显然为 阅读全文
posted @ 2020-03-24 09:28 BakaCirno 阅读(235) 评论(3) 推荐(0) 编辑